{"id":4,"date":"2010-05-29T15:48:48","date_gmt":"2010-05-29T15:48:48","guid":{"rendered":"http:\/\/www.gerst-it.com\/blog\/?p=4"},"modified":"2010-12-30T12:10:33","modified_gmt":"2010-12-30T10:10:33","slug":"xen-installation","status":"publish","type":"post","link":"https:\/\/blog.gerst-it.com\/?p=4","title":{"rendered":"Xen Installation"},"content":{"rendered":"<h2>Quick and Dirty Installation Xen und Debian Lenny<\/h2>\n<p><strong>1. <\/strong>Debian (Lenny) Basissystem aufsetzen und folgende Pakete entfernen:<\/p>\n<p><code><em>apt-get remove pcmcia-cs pppoe pppoeconf ppp pppconfig<br \/>\napt-get remove vnstat<\/em><\/code><\/p>\n<p><strong>2.<\/strong> Dann ein update und Upgrade, sowie die Installation von ssh durchf\u00fchren:<\/p>\n<p><code><em>apt-get update<br \/>\napt-get upgrade<br \/>\napt-get install ssh<\/em><\/code><\/p>\n<p><strong>3. <\/strong>Mailfunktionalit\u00e4t \u00fcber Exim einrichten (Achtung nur zum senden)m dazu folgende Pakete installieren:<\/p>\n<p><code><em>apt-get remove exim4 exim4-base<br \/>\napt-get install exim4-daemon-light mailutils<\/em><\/code><\/p>\n<p><strong>4.<\/strong> Danach ein rekonfiguration des MTAs Exim mit folgender Zeile anstossen:<\/p>\n<p><code><em>dpkg-reconfigure exim4-config<\/em><\/code><\/p>\n<p><strong>5.<\/strong> Den Dialog wie folgt best\u00e4tigen:<br \/>\n<code><em>-&gt;ok<br \/>\n-&gt;internet site....<br \/>\n-&gt;xen-01.gerst-it.com<br \/>\n-&gt;ok<br \/>\n-&gt;127.0.0.1<br \/>\n-&gt;xen-01.gerst-it.com; xen-01; localdomain.localdomain; localhost -&gt;ok<br \/>\n-&gt;empty -&gt;ok<br \/>\n-&gt;empty -&gt;ok<br \/>\n-&gt;ok<\/em><\/code><\/p>\n<p><strong>6.<\/strong> Jetzt erfolgt die Installation von Xen auf Debian, dazu werden folgende Pakete installiert:<\/p>\n<p><code><em>\u00a0apt-get install xen-hypervisor-3.2-1-amd64 xen-linux-system-2.6.26-1-xen-amd64 xen-utils-3.2-1 xenstore-utils xenwatch xen-shell xen-tools<\/em><\/code><\/p>\n<p><strong>7.<\/strong> Nun wird das Bridging f\u00fcr die DomU-Maschinen aktiviert, dazu wird die Konfigurationsdatei mit folgendem Befehl ge\u00f6ffnet\u00a0:<\/p>\n<p><code><em>vi \/etc\/xen\/xend-config.sxp<\/em><\/code><\/p>\n<p>und <em>(network-script network-bridge)\u00a0 und (vif-script vif-bridge) <\/em>auskommentiert<br \/>\n<code><em>[...]<br \/>\n(network-script network-bridge)<br \/>\n[...]<br \/>\n#(network-script network-dummy)<br \/>\n[...]<br \/>\n(vif-script vif-bridge)<br \/>\n[...]<\/em><\/code><\/p>\n<p><strong>8.<\/strong> Danach erfolgt der Reboot der Dom0 (Host System).<\/p>\n<p><strong>9.<\/strong> Danach wird die geladene Kernelversion gepr\u00fcft mit folgender Befehlszeile:<\/p>\n<p><code><em>uname -r<\/em><\/code><\/p>\n<p><strong>10. <\/strong>Nun ist die Xen Virtualisierungsumgebung fertig aufgesetzt.<\/p>\n<p>Optionale Installation<\/p>\n<p><strong>11.<\/strong> Automatische Uhrzeit Syncronisation mit folgendem Befehl<\/p>\n<p><code>apt-get install ntpdate<\/code><\/p>\n<p><strong>12.<\/strong> Cron Job unter <em>\/etc\/cron.d<\/em> in einer neuen Datei <em>ntpupdate<\/em> anlegen mit folgendem Inhalt:<\/p>\n<p><code><em>0 0 * * *\u00a0 root\u00a0\u00a0 \/usr\/sbin\/ntpdate -s -u 0.de.pool.ntp.org &amp;&gt;\/dev\/null<\/em><\/code><\/p>\n<p><strong>13.<\/strong> ssh Jail installieren mit folgendem Befehl um den ssh Zugang zu sch\u00fctzen gegen DOS:<\/p>\n<p><code><em>apt-get install fail2ban<\/em><\/code><\/p>\n","protected":false},"excerpt":{"rendered":"<p>Quick and Dirty Installation Xen und Debian Lenny 1. Debian (Lenny) Basissystem aufsetzen und folgende Pakete entfernen: apt-get remove pcmcia-cs pppoe pppoeconf ppp pppconfig apt-get remove vnstat 2. Dann ein update und Upgrade, sowie die Installation von ssh durchf\u00fchren: apt-get update apt-get upgrade apt-get install ssh 3. Mailfunktionalit\u00e4t \u00fcber Exim einrichten (Achtung nur zum senden)m [&hellip;]<\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[3],"tags":[],"class_list":["post-4","post","type-post","status-publish","format-standard","hentry","category-xen"],"_links":{"self":[{"href":"https:\/\/blog.gerst-it.com\/index.php?rest_route=\/wp\/v2\/posts\/4","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/blog.gerst-it.com\/index.php?rest_route=\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/blog.gerst-it.com\/index.php?rest_route=\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/blog.gerst-it.com\/index.php?rest_route=\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/blog.gerst-it.com\/index.php?rest_route=%2Fwp%2Fv2%2Fcomments&post=4"}],"version-history":[{"count":8,"href":"https:\/\/blog.gerst-it.com\/index.php?rest_route=\/wp\/v2\/posts\/4\/revisions"}],"predecessor-version":[{"id":34,"href":"https:\/\/blog.gerst-it.com\/index.php?rest_route=\/wp\/v2\/posts\/4\/revisions\/34"}],"wp:attachment":[{"href":"https:\/\/blog.gerst-it.com\/index.php?rest_route=%2Fwp%2Fv2%2Fmedia&parent=4"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/blog.gerst-it.com\/index.php?rest_route=%2Fwp%2Fv2%2Fcategories&post=4"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/blog.gerst-it.com\/index.php?rest_route=%2Fwp%2Fv2%2Ftags&post=4"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}